Question 2

The nurse is working with a client who has recently been diagnosed with hypertension. Which of the following would be most therapeutic?
 
  1. What would you like to know about hypertension?
  2. What concerns do you have about this diagnosis?
  3. Do you know what hypertension is?
  4. Does this diagnosis upset you?

Answer to Question 2

2
Rationale: With a new diagnosis, it is important to give the client time to think about how this will impact his life before attempting to begin teaching. Asking the client about his concerns, thoughts, or feelings about the diagnosis will allow the client time to digest the change in his life. This is particularly important when the diagnosis will have a major impact on his lifestyle. Asking what he wants to know assumes he knows enough about the diagnosis to answer the question. Directly asking what he knows would be a challenge, and would limit rapport. Does the diagnosis upset you? is a closed-ended question that will not supply much information to the nurse.
